Parkinson's syndrome is a diagnostic concept commonly used by clinical neurologists. It refers specifically to a group of clinical syndromes characterized by bradykinesia caused by various reasons (cerebrovascular disease, cerebral arteriosclerosis, infection, poisoning, trauma, drugs and genetic degeneration, etc.). The main manifestations are tremor, muscle rigidity, bradykinesia and instability. Clinical manifestations The characteristic manifestations of Parkinson's disease are resting tremor, muscle rigidity, gait and posture disturbances, and bradykinesia. Bradykinesia includes slow starting, freezing, small steps, panic gait, decreased spontaneous movements, small handwriting, difficulty sitting and standing, dysphonia, dysarthria and dysphagia. Generally, postural instability is a late-onset symptom. In the middle and late stages of the disease, non-motor symptoms of Parkinson's disease such as depression, constipation, sleep disorders, cognitive impairment, etc. may seriously affect the patient's quality of life. Secondary Parkinson's syndrome is a Parkinson's disease-like manifestation caused by various known causes, including vascular disease, drugs, infection, poisoning, trauma, etc. Drug-induced Parkinson's syndrome is the most common cause of secondary Parkinson's syndrome, which is mostly caused by taking dopamine-depleting agents or antipsychotics with dopamine receptor antagonism or calcium ion antagonists. It is more common in the elderly, mostly women, and often occurs within 3 months after taking the medicine. Symptoms in most patients are reversible and disappear after stopping the relevant drugs for weeks or months. It manifests as extrapyramidal symptoms such as resting tremor, muscle rigidity, bradykinesia, reduced movement, and postural instability after taking related drugs. Its characteristics are rapid onset and rapid progression. Tremor is mild or absent, but autonomic nervous system symptoms such as sweating are more obvious. Akathisia and involuntary movements of the mouth, face, neck and limbs may also occur. |
